Filing one Charge; How go File; After You File a Attack; Confidentiality; Mediation; Remedies; Existing Charges; Filing a Lawsuit ... pinwheel coupon codeWebAll of the EEOC offices now use the Digital Charge System. If you file on or after September 2, 2016, the Online Charge Status System is available for use. The system is not available for charges filed prior to this date or for charges filed with EEOC's state and local Fair Employment Practices Agencies.
